Top 5 Best 65802 Missouri Public Preschools (2024-25)

For the 2024-25 school year, there are 7 public preschools serving 1,832 students in 65802, MO.
The top ranked public preschools in 65802, MO are Willard Central Elementary School, York Elementary School and Willard South Elementary School. Overall testing rank is based on a school's combined math and reading proficiency test score ranking.
Public preschools in zipcode 65802 have an average math proficiency score of 37% (versus the Missouri public pre school average of 33%), and reading proficiency score of 42% (versus the 36% statewide average). Pre schools in 65802, MO have an average ranking of 7/10, which is in the top 50% of Missouri public pre schools.
Minority enrollment is 25% of the student body (majority Black and Hispanic), which is less than the Missouri public preschool average of 35% (majority Black).
